  • Most people obtain vitamin C through diet or oral supplements. However, the body tightly regulates plasma levels, and intestinal absorption drops sharply when high doses are taken orally.
  • Because vitamin C is water‑soluble, excess amounts are excreted, limiting the achievable blood concentration.
  • Intravenous (IV) therapy bypasses the gastrointestinal tract, allowing clinicians to deliver much higher doses directly into the bloodstream.
  • IV administration can produce plasma concentrations up to 100 times higher than oral supplementation.
  • These high levels are hypothesized to provide enhanced antioxidant and immune‑modulating effects.
